About this work

This portrait presents a young boy with a serious expression, his brown eyes fixed directly on the viewer. He wears a red tunic with a high collar and a blue band around his neck, complemented by a dark grey cap that covers his forehead. His straight brown hair falls just below his shoulders. The boy's attire is rendered in fine detail, with visible brushstrokes that add texture to the painting. The background, though somewhat blurred, appears to depict a landscape with trees, water, and distant buildings. Pinturicchio, or Pintoricchio (US: , Italian: ; born Bernardino di Betto; 1454–1513), also known as Benetto di Biagio or Sordicchio, was an Italian Renaissance painter.
